在数据库中什么是表
-
在数据库中,表是一种用于存储和组织数据的结构。它是数据库中最基本的对象之一,用于存储和管理实际数据。表由一系列有序的行和列组成,其中每个行表示一个实例或记录,每个列表示一个特定的属性或字段。
以下是关于数据库表的五个重要点:
-
数据存储:表是数据库中存储数据的主要方式。每个表由一个表名和一组定义的列组成。表中的每一行代表一个实例或记录,每个列存储特定的数据项。通过将数据组织成表的形式,可以方便地对数据进行存储、检索和更新操作。
-
数据结构:表定义了数据的结构和属性。每个列都有一个特定的数据类型,例如整数、字符串、日期等。通过指定列的数据类型,可以确保在表中存储的数据的一致性和有效性。此外,表还可以定义约束条件,如主键、外键和唯一性约束,以确保数据的完整性和一致性。
-
关系:表之间可以建立关系,通过共享相同的列或键,可以在不同的表之间建立关联。这种关系可以通过主键和外键来实现。主键是唯一标识表中每一行的列,而外键是指向其他表的主键列。通过建立关系,可以实现数据的关联查询和数据的一致性维护。
-
查询和操作:表是进行数据查询和操作的主要对象。通过使用结构化查询语言(SQL),可以对表中的数据进行各种操作,如插入、更新、删除和查询。SQL提供了一系列强大的语句和函数,可以根据特定的条件过滤和排序数据,还可以通过联合、连接和子查询等操作,实现复杂的数据查询和分析。
-
数据库设计:在数据库设计中,表是一个重要的概念。通过合理设计表的结构和关系,可以实现高效的数据存储和查询。在设计表时,需要考虑数据的完整性、一致性和性能需求。合理的表设计可以提高数据库的性能和可扩展性,同时也可以减少数据冗余和数据不一致的风险。
1年前 -
-
在数据库中,表是一种结构化的数据存储方式,用于组织和存储数据。表由一系列行和列组成,每一行表示一个数据记录,每一列表示一种数据类型。
表的主要作用是存储和管理数据。通过表,我们可以方便地存储和检索数据,以及进行数据的增删改查操作。表的设计和定义通常由数据库管理员或开发人员完成。
表由多个字段组成,每个字段表示表中的一种属性或数据项。字段定义了每个数据项的数据类型和约束条件。常见的数据类型包括整数、浮点数、字符型、日期型等。
表还可以定义主键和外键。主键是表中唯一标识每个数据记录的字段,确保数据的唯一性。外键是表中引用其他表中主键的字段,用于建立表之间的关联关系。
表可以通过SQL语句进行创建、插入、更新和删除操作。创建表时需要指定表名、字段名、数据类型和约束条件等信息。插入操作用于向表中添加数据记录,更新操作用于修改表中的数据记录,删除操作用于删除表中的数据记录。
表还可以进行查询操作,通过SELECT语句可以从表中检索特定的数据记录。查询操作可以根据条件过滤数据、排序数据、统计数据等。查询的结果可以是整个表的数据记录或者满足条件的部分数据记录。
总之,表是数据库中的一种数据结构,用于存储和管理数据。通过表,我们可以方便地组织、存储、检索和操作数据。表的设计和使用是数据库应用的基础。
1年前 -
在数据库中,表(Table)是一种结构化的数据组织方式,用于存储和管理数据。表由行和列组成,行表示记录,列表示字段。每个表都有一个唯一的名称,用于在数据库中进行标识和访问。
表的创建通常需要指定表的名称和表的结构。表的结构由列的定义组成,包括列名、数据类型、约束等。列名用于标识列,数据类型定义了列可以存储的数据类型,约束用于限制列的取值范围和规则。
创建表的方法主要有两种:使用SQL语句和使用图形化工具。
使用SQL语句创建表的步骤如下:
- 使用CREATE TABLE语句创建表,指定表的名称和列的定义。例如,CREATE TABLE tableName (columnName1 dataType1 constraints1, columnName2 dataType2 constraints2, …);
- 可选地,使用ALTER TABLE语句添加、修改或删除表的列。例如,ALTER TABLE tableName ADD columnName dataType constraints;
- 可选地,使用ALTER TABLE语句添加、修改或删除表的约束。例如,ALTER TABLE tableName ADD CONSTRAINT constraintName constraints;
使用图形化工具创建表的步骤如下:
- 打开图形化工具,连接到数据库。
- 在工具的界面中,选择创建表的功能。
- 在创建表的界面中,输入表的名称和列的定义。通常可以通过填写表单或拖拽方式完成。
- 点击保存或确认按钮,完成表的创建。
创建表后,可以使用INSERT语句向表中插入数据,使用SELECT语句查询表中的数据,使用UPDATE语句修改表中的数据,使用DELETE语句删除表中的数据。此外,还可以使用ALTER TABLE语句修改表的结构,使用DROP TABLE语句删除表。
在数据库设计中,表是数据模型的核心组成部分。通过合理设计表的结构、定义适当的约束和索引,可以提高数据库的性能和数据的完整性。同时,表之间的关系也是数据库设计的重要考虑因素之一,可以使用外键等方式建立表之间的关联关系,实现数据的一致性和完整性。
1年前